OVERVIEW
Based on the PlayStation?2 game Genji: Dawn of the Samurai?, and set three years after the last chapter of Genkuro Yoshitsune?s life, Genji: Days of the Blade? continues to expand on the historical accounts of feudal Japan. By doing so, Genji: Days of the Blade unveils beautiful next generation visuals and sword slashing gameplay as an exclusively developed title for the PLAYSTATION?3 system.
In gameplay, Genji: Days of the Blade is presented as a ?traditional? action/adventure gaming experience and features more than double the amount of gameplay than its predecessor. Gameplay in Genji: Days of the Blade includes more diverse levels of fighting, and more playable characters - all underlying an epic tale of a warrior?s honor that promises to deliver a genuine next-generation experience on the PS3? system.
